Entries are now open for this year’s Stamford Santa Fun Run.
The event organised by Stamford Striders, with support from the Rotary Club of Stamford Burghley, raises money for local good causes including Sue Ryder, Thorpe Hall Hospice and Mindspace Stamford, as well as the Rotary itself. It is limited to 1700 places and it's one of the largest Santa Fun runs in the area. It's expected to once again sell out before the day. It takes place at Burghley Park on Sunday the 8th of December. Click link to enter https://www.stamfordsantafunrun.com/
